- Red worms feed on dead plants and animals and are frequently located in fallen leave clutter, manure piles or from a regional bait shop. - Red worms are two to four inches in size and red in shade.
The red worms will passage through and digest the bed linens along with the food scraps to generate vermicompost. They will certainly not crawl out of their bin unless the bin comes to be as well completely dry or also wet. Location Red worms are most efficient at consuming raw material and reproducing when they are kept wet and well aerated in a temperature level series of 55 75 F.
Fascination About Compost Worms
The vermicomposting procedure takes 4-8 weeks (relying on the dimension of the bin) before all the bed linen and waste will certainly transform into humus, the end item - compost worms. The end product of vermicomposting will have worm spreadings (manure), decayed bed linen, and worms and little organisms dead and alive. The humus can be contributed to potting mix for houseplants or completion item and worms can be put in the yard to improve the soil

Take care not to overfeed the worms. As their populace increases you will certainly be able to raise the quantity and frequency with which you feed them. As a whole, you should see recently added soft eco-friendly material consumed within a 2 week duration. Tougher plant products may take a bit longer for the worms to digest.

Stay clear of very sunny locations regarding much sun can get too hot the container which will cook the worms. If you desire your worms to keep on making compost during the winter season, it might be essential Read Full Report to find them in a shed or garage where temperatures do not fall below freezing. As the climate get colder maintain Read More Here an eye on the bins to make certain the worms are still energetic and breaking down the organic issue.
Over time, the feeding price will certainly end up being faster as your worm populace rises. Feed your worms little and frequently.

No, earthworms are a different species and they are not adapted to residing in fresh organic product like the tiger/ brandling worms.
The small white worms you see on the food on the surface of your bin are called Enchytraeids. They won't hurt your bin or the garden compost worms.
